We're thrilled to see our alum Bo Ruberg leading the fantastic new Inclusive Streaming Initiative! Bo Ruberg, a New Media and Gender and Sexuality Studies alumni from U.C. Berkeley, is currently the assistant professor of digital games and interactive media in the Department of Informatics at the University of California, Irvine.

The Inclusive Streaming Initiative team includes Amanda Cullen, Kat Brewster, and Spencer Ruelos.

According to the Inclusive Streaming Initiative website, its mission is "to establish interdisciplinary research groups to explore issues of diversity, discrimination, and inclusivity in video game live streaming out of the University of California, Irvine. On September 6th and 7th, we are holding a workshop of leading researchers in the field of live streaming to investigate the state of the landscape, and identify overarching research goals. To further this initiative, we are conducting a large-scale mixed-methods study of the experiences and needs of diverse video game live streamers."
